电子文档交易市场
安卓APP | ios版本
电子文档交易市场
安卓APP | ios版本

RSLogix 5000项目中计时器计数器的程序开发(培训)

27页
  • 卖家[上传人]:TH****3P
  • 文档编号:136717202
  • 上传时间:2020-07-01
  • 文档格式:PPT
  • 文档大小:1.73MB
  • / 27 举报 版权申诉 马上下载
  • 文本预览
  • 下载提示
  • 常见问题
    • 1、1,RSLogix 5000项目中计时器/计数器的程序开发,2,目标,使用计时器来编程 使用计数器来编程,3,计时器/计数器的使用,当下需要执行下列操作时,使用计时器指令:,一段时间延时后,触发某个结果。 使某动作在指令时间长度时执行完毕。 对某动作的持续时间进行计时。,在下列应用场合使用计数器:,计数进入或者离开某处的部件数量。 计数某事件发生的次数。,RSLogix5000项目中,计时器和计数器作为输出指令使用。,4,Preset Tag,Accumulated Tag,Enable Tag,Timer Timing Tag,Done Tag,同计时器相关的数据存储在TIMER结构体的成员中。每个成员都有它们自己的名称并且存储预置值、累计值和状态位数据。,下图为RSLogix5000软件中监视标签窗口中的TIMER结构体图:,计时器数据类型,5,预置值(.PRE):需要计时的时间基个数。预置值的范围为0至+2,147,483,647。,累计值(.ACC):计时器已累计的总时间(以毫秒为单位)。,计时器状态位(.EN,.DN和.TT):其功能为通告控制器计时器指令的一些状态:,计时器

      2、数据类型,6,计时器指令有下列组件:,Timer (计时器):计时器指令存储数据的结构体。 Timer Base(时间基):计时器用来注册事件的单位时间。,计时器指令组件,7,计时器指令根据时间来控制操作:,计时器指令,8,TON指令控制的计时器:当梯级条件由假为真时开始计时;当梯级条件为假时,复位计时器。,注意在上图中,当limit_swithc_1使能(置位)时,2000毫秒内,light_2使能(接通)。 当累计时间到2s,light_2被禁止,light_3使能 当TON指令停止时,light_3仍然使能。 如果当timer_1在计时的时候limit_swithc_1被禁止(清零),light_2也被禁止(断开),TON(延时导通计时器)指令,9,TON指令按下列方式进行工作:,TON(延时导通计时器)指令,10,TOF指令控制的计时器:当梯级条件由真为假时开始计时;当梯级条件为真时,复位计时器:,注意在上图中,当limit_swithc_2使能(置位)后再禁止(清零),2000毫秒内,light_2和light_3使能(接通)(timer_2开始计时并且完成位(.DN)被置位

      3、)。 当timer_2.ACC到达2000时,light_2和light_3均被禁止(断开)。,TOF(延时断开计时器)指令,11,TOF指令按下列方式进行工作:,TOF(延时断开计时器)指令,12,TO指令的计时器,当梯级条件由假为真时,开始累计时间;当梯级条件变为假时,复位计时器 它在不会复位(丢失)已累计数值的情况下就能开始和停止计时器:,RTO(保持型延时导通计时器)指令,13,注意在上图中,当limit_swithc_1使能(置位),2500毫秒内,light_1使能(接通)(timer_3开始计时)。 当timer_3.ACC到达2500时,light_1被禁止(断开)此时light_2使能(接能)。 light_2仍然使能(接通)直到timer_3置位。 当limit_swithc_2使能(置位)后,RES指令复位timer_3(清除状态位并且累计数值)。 在timer_3在计时期间如果limit_swithc_2被禁止(清零),light_1仍然使能(接通)。,RTO(保持型延时导通计时器)指令,14,RTO(保持型延时导通计时器)指令,需要使用RES(复位)指令复位R

      4、TO指令的累计值和状态位。,RTO(保持型延时导通计时器)指令,15,在RSLogix5000软件的监视标签窗口的COUNTER结构体如下图所示:,预置值标签,累计值标签,向上计数标签,向下计数标签,完成标签,上溢标签,下溢标签,同计数器相关的数据存储在COUNTER结构体的成员中。 每个成员都有它们自己的名称并且存储预置值、累计值和状态位数据。,COUNTER 数据类型,16,累计值(.ACC):已经计的数值。如果累计值等于50,这意味着事件已经发生了50次。,计数器状态位(.CU、.CD、.OV和.UN):这些状态位的功能是通知控制器计数器指令的状态。,预置值(.PRE):要计数的数值。向上计数的最大数值为+2,147,483,647。向下计数的最大数值为-2,147,483,648。,COUNTER 数据类型,17,COUNTER 数据类型,18,要清除计数器的累计值,使用RES(复位)指令复位该计数器。,对于计数器指令 即使.DN位置位的情况下,累计仍然递增/递减(也就是说,计数器的数值会大于预置值)。,COUNTER 数据类型,19,COUNTER数据类型为一个数据块,可以用

      5、来进行向上计数、向下计数、从总数中加法或者减法的操作。,计数器的信息存储在COUNTER结构体中。,计数器指令组件,20,计数器指令根据事件的数目控制操作:,关于计数器指令和该类指令功能的更多信息,请参阅Logix5000TM控制器编程文档参考指南(Logix5000TM Controllers Programming Documentation Reference Guide)。,计数器指令,21,CTU指令在每次梯级条件变为真时,增加计数值并且此时指令也使能:,CTU(加计数)指令,22,注意,在上图中,Limit_Switch_1开关从断开状态切换至接通状态反复切换10次后,此时 .DN状态位使能(置位)并且Red_Light_1被使能(接通)。 如果Limit_Switch_1开关继续从断开状态切换至接通状态,Switch_1_Count接着计数并且.DN状态位仍然使能(置位)。 当Limit_Switch_2使能时,RES指令复位Switch_1_Count(清除状态位和累计)并且Red_Light_1被禁止(断开)。,CTU(加计数)指令,23,CTD指令在每次梯级条件变为真时,减少计数值:,CTD(减计数)指令,24,图为传送带将部件传送至缓冲区域的程序。,CTD (Count Down) Instruction,25,每次当进入一个部件时,limit_switch_1使能并且part_count增加1。 每次当一个部件离开时,limit_switch_2使能并且part_count减少1。 如果在缓冲区域有100个部件(part_count.DN置位),此时,conveyor_A 被使能(接通)并且停止向缓冲区传送部件,直至缓冲区域有空间为止。,CTD (Count Down) Instruction,26,RES指令为输出指令,用来复位计时器指令和计数器指令。,当执行RES指令时,引用标签数据类型的计时器指令和计数器指令的累计值和状态位都清零(复位)。下图为RES指令引用计数器指令标签的一个示例:,RES(复位)指令,27,28,

      《RSLogix 5000项目中计时器计数器的程序开发(培训)》由会员TH****3P分享,可在线阅读,更多相关《RSLogix 5000项目中计时器计数器的程序开发(培训)》请在金锄头文库上搜索。

      点击阅读更多内容
    最新标签
    信息化课堂中的合作学习结业作业七年级语文 发车时刻表 长途客运 入党志愿书填写模板精品 庆祝建党101周年多体裁诗歌朗诵素材汇编10篇唯一微庆祝 智能家居系统本科论文 心得感悟 雁楠中学 20230513224122 2022 公安主题党日 部编版四年级第三单元综合性学习课件 机关事务中心2022年全面依法治区工作总结及来年工作安排 入党积极分子自我推荐 世界水日ppt 关于构建更高水平的全民健身公共服务体系的意见 空气单元分析 哈里德课件 2022年乡村振兴驻村工作计划 空气教材分析 五年级下册科学教材分析 退役军人事务局季度工作总结 集装箱房合同 2021年财务报表 2022年继续教育公需课 2022年公需课 2022年日历每月一张 名词性从句在写作中的应用 局域网技术与局域网组建 施工网格 薪资体系 运维实施方案 硫酸安全技术 柔韧训练 既有居住建筑节能改造技术规程 建筑工地疫情防控 大型工程技术风险 磷酸二氢钾 2022年小学三年级语文下册教学总结例文 少儿美术-小花 2022年环保倡议书模板六篇 2022年监理辞职报告精选 2022年畅想未来记叙文精品 企业信息化建设与管理课程实验指导书范本 草房子读后感-第1篇 小数乘整数教学PPT课件人教版五年级数学上册 2022年教师个人工作计划范本-工作计划 国学小名士经典诵读电视大赛观后感诵读经典传承美德 医疗质量管理制度 2 2022年小学体育教师学期工作总结
    关于金锄头网 - 版权申诉 - 免责声明 - 诚邀英才 - 联系我们
    手机版 | 川公网安备 51140202000112号 | 经营许可证(蜀ICP备13022795号)
    ©2008-2016 by Sichuan Goldhoe Inc. All Rights Reserved.